Notes: 1. Make each time setting in accordance with the program/program-verify algorithm or
erase/erase-verify algorithm.
2. Programming time per 128 bytes (shows the total period for which the P-bit in the flash
memory control register (FLMCR1) is set. It does not include the programming
verification time.)
3. 1-Block erase time (shows the total period for which the E-bit in FLMCR1 is set. It does
not include the erase verification time.)
4. To specify the maximum programming time value (tp (max)) in the 128-bytes
programming algorithm, set the max. value (1000) for the maximum programming count
(N).
The wait time after P bit setting should be changed as follows according to the value of
the programming counter (n).
Programming counter (n) = 1 to 6:
tsp30 = 30 µs
Programming counter (n) = 7 to 1000:

5. For the maximum erase time (tE (max)), the following relationship applies between the
wait time after E bit setting (tse) and the maximum erase count (N):
tE(max) = Wait time after E bit setting (tse) x maximum erase count (N)
To set the maximum erase time, the values of (tse) and (N) should be set so as to satisfy
the above formula.
Examples: When tse = 100 ms, N = 12 times
When t = 10 ms, N = 120 times
